The Coat of Many Color

Dolly's hit song "Coat of Many Colors" was inspired by her impoverished childhood. Her mother stitched a coat from rags, teaching her the importance of love over material wealth.

Education Advocate

Dolly's "Imagination Library" program has donated over 100 million books to children around the world. She's not just a singer but also a dedicated advocate for education.

Early Marriage

Dolly married Carl Dean when she was just 20 years old, and they've celebrated over 50 years of marriage, making them one of the longest-lasting couples in the entertainment industry.

Her Own Theme Park

Dolly Parton owns her own theme park, "Dollywood," which attracts millions of visitors every year. It's a place where her fans can enjoy roller coasters and her music in one location.

Songwriting Sensation

Dolly has written over 3,000 songs in her lifetime. Many of her greatest hits were penned by her, showcasing her incredible talent as a songwriter.

Guinness World Record

She holds numerous records, including being the only artist with a Top 20 hit on the Billboard Hot Country Songs chart in six consecutive decades.
